Output 8671fdcd6f454de54db515bbf068846c77978231e7d3b17a27ad152653f59f90:1

value
1143579
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89a1a58b96e56862cce6f22435a07d9b11ee60c7 OP_EQUAL
address
3EEk9ENpqfMMuMRiYRti9D3mrh9ERtMxtm
transaction
8671fdcd6f454de54db515bbf068846c77978231e7d3b17a27ad152653f59f90
confirmations
269927
spent
true